Client Relationship Manager We are supporting our Client, a company providing Business Process Operations services to Financial Services Industry in Ireland, in a recruitment process for a Client Relationship Manager. Summary of the role: The Client Relationship Manager will play a key role within the company.
This requires strong relationship management of clients.
The role manages the day-to-day relationship for customer on all issues – SLA reporting, billing, new services change management etc.
This role is also responsible for client retention and business development with the existing client base, as well as looking at wider opportunities to grow the business.
